Within Oxford County, Maine, the U.S. Geological Survey lists Sucker Brook as a stream on the Center Lovell topographic quadrangle (FIPS 23/017), under Feature ID 581228. Catalogued in GNIS since 09/30/1980.

Coordinates & physical setting

Sucker Brook sits at 44.17285° N, 70.93674° W (DMS 44°10′22″ N, 70°56′12″ W).

As a linear feature its source lies near 44.21889° N, 70.94333° W (DMS 44°13′08″ N, 70°56′36″ W) — useful for anglers and paddlers tracing the upstream end.
